    My mom helped me cut out a baby buggy quilt a few weeks ago and I got around to starting it this week. The blocks are rectangular, made in 1/3s. There are 3 blue and 3 pink buggies with combination blue, pink and white 9 patches in between. I went to put the buggy blocks together and no matter what I did I could not get the top third of the blocks to fit. I was at least 1/4" off on every one, too much to fudge. So obviously something was wrong. So I took it apart and measured and the blocks are 4 x 4 1/4 as they are supposed to be but I turned the pieces the wrong way and seamed the 4" side instead of the 4 1/4" side. Of course there's lace inserted into the seam with ribbon sewn down on both edges on top of that. I think I'll just recut them, what a stupid move! But at least I was consistent, I did all 6 incorrectly! LOL I think perhaps I should resew another day!
